A No Win No Fee agreement, also known as a Conditional Fee Agreement, allows you to pursue compensation without paying legal fees unless your claim is successful.
This type of arrangement is particularly beneficial for those who may not have the funds to pay a solicitor upfront. Whether your claim involves an accident at work, a road traffic incident, or medical negligence, experienced solicitors can assess your case and guide you through the process. Under UK law, including the Limitation Act 1980, you usually have three years from the date of the incident to start your claim. If you wait too long, you may lose your right to claim compensation. Medical professionals have a duty of care to their patients, but mistakes can happen. If you have suffered due to medical negligence, you may be eligible to make a claim. A Carterton personal injury claim based on medical negligence could arise from a misdiagnosis, surgical error, medication mistake, or inadequate treatment. The Bolam Test, used in UK law, determines whether a medical professional’s actions were negligent. If their care fell below accepted standards and caused harm, you could claim damages for the suffering and additional medical expenses you have incurred.
Proving medical negligence requires expert testimony and strong evidence. Solicitors work closely with medical experts to build a compelling case. Employers in the UK are legally required to provide a safe working environment under the Health and Safety at Work etc. Act 1974. If you have been injured due to unsafe conditions, lack of training, or employer negligence, you may have a valid Carterton work-related accident claim. Common workplace accidents include slips, trips, falls, injuries from faulty equipment, and exposure to harmful substances. Employers must carry out risk assessments and provide necessary safety measures. If they fail in this duty and you suffer an injury, you could claim compensation.
A successful claim can cover lost wages, rehabilitation costs, and other losses linked to your injury. With legal support, you can hold negligent employers accountable. Victims of violent crime or abuse may be entitled to compensation, even if the offender has not been caught. If you have suffered due to a criminal act, you may be able to claim through the Criminal Injuries Compensation Authority (CICA). This government scheme compensates victims of physical and psychological harm caused by crimes such as assault, domestic abuse, or sexual violence.
Claims can also be made against institutions or individuals if they failed to protect you from harm. In cases of historical abuse, claims may still be possible even if the incident occurred many years ago, as courts recognise the lasting impact of trauma. To strengthen your claim, it is important to report the crime to the police and seek medical support. A solicitor can help you gather evidence and ensure your claim is properly handled. Under the UK General Data Protection Regulation (UK GDPR) and the Data Protection Act 2018, companies must handle personal information securely. A breach can occur if data is lost, stolen, hacked, or shared without consent. If this happens, it can lead to fraud, identity theft, or significant emotional distress.
Businesses, healthcare providers, and financial institutions are all required to follow strict data protection rules, and if they fail to do so, affected individuals may be entitled to compensation. To make a claim, you should report the breach to the Information Commissioner’s Office (ICO), gather evidence of any harm caused, and seek legal advice. Landlords are legally required to protect tenancy deposits under an approved Tenancy Deposit Protection (TDP) scheme. If a landlord fails to return your deposit, does not protect it properly, or makes unfair deductions, you may have the right to claim compensation. Under the Housing Act 2004, landlords must place deposits in a government-backed scheme within 30 days of receiving them and provide full details to the tenant. If they fail to do so, you could claim up to three times the deposit amount in compensation.
Common disputes involve landlords withholding money for alleged damages, excessive cleaning costs, or unpaid rent deductions that are not justified. To support your claim, keep copies of the tenancy agreement, inventory reports, and any communication with the landlord. Landlords have a legal duty to keep rental properties in a safe and liveable condition. If your home has serious disrepair issues that your landlord has failed to fix, you may have a claim. Under the Landlord and Tenant Act 1985, landlords must ensure that properties meet basic living standards. Common housing disrepair issues include mould, damp, faulty heating, broken plumbing, and structural defects. If left unresolved, these issues can affect health and safety, leading to respiratory conditions, injuries, or financial losses. There could also be residual asbestos found within the property, which cloud lead to asbestos-related claims.
To make a claim, you should report the problem to your landlord in writing, document the disrepair with photographs, and keep records of all correspondence. If the landlord refuses to act, legal action may be necessary to seek repairs and compensation for any harm suffered.
